goals?
-Getting all four hub caps replaced, all four of them are scratched up from the curbs. -Getting replacement for front brake-pads, the car has 60k (km) on it, so it's about time. -rotating the new set of tires, hopefully this set will last longer then the originals -patching up a big stone chip on the windshield, the other minor ones probably wont start a fracture. -replace the broken clip that holds that driver side floor-mat into place. Stay tuned, I'm sure I'll have many more 'goals' in the near future since I'm putting on about 70,000km/year on my 07 Yaris. Perhaps my next car can relax in the driveway while being lavished by all the priceless add-ons, but my poor black Yaris can't afford the luxuries and has to work for a living.
